Imaging and Visual Systems covers airborne electro-optical and radar-based sensor equipment used to acquire, process and present visual and non-visual scene data, encompassing FLIR payloads, night-vision imaging systems (NVIS), multi-spectral and hyperspectral sensors, enhanced vision systems (EVS), reconnaissance-grade infrared and EO cameras, and active radar technologies including synthetic aperture radar (SAR), weather mapping radar and ground-mapping modes.
